Annual Benefit "Rome and a Villa", 1989-05-02

 File — Box: RG03-SG02-Se02-SSe03-Box01
Identifier: 5082
Scope and Contents

File contains material related to the Annual Benefit "Rome and a Villa" Held at Union Club, NYC. The Benefit celebrated the restoration of the Villa Aurelia. The event was Adele Chatfield-Taylor;s first public function as AAR President. File includes a proposal to sponsor the event, budgets, guest lists and follow-up letters.

Dates: 1989-05-02
